Ads API .NET library
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Events Macros
Google.Api.Ads.AdManager.v202311.ICustomFieldService Interface Reference

Provides methods for the creation and management of CustomField objects. More...

Inheritance diagram for Google.Api.Ads.AdManager.v202311.ICustomFieldService:
Google.Api.Ads.AdManager.v202311.CustomFieldServiceInterface Google.Api.Ads.AdManager.v202311.CustomFieldService

Public Member Functions

Google.Api.Ads.AdManager.v202311.CustomFieldOption[] createCustomFieldOptions (Google.Api.Ads.AdManager.v202311.CustomFieldOption[] customFieldOptions)
 
System.Threading.Tasks.Task
< Google.Api.Ads.AdManager.v202311.CustomFieldOption[]> 
createCustomFieldOptionsAsync (Google.Api.Ads.AdManager.v202311.CustomFieldOption[] customFieldOptions)
 
Google.Api.Ads.AdManager.v202311.CustomField[] createCustomFields (Google.Api.Ads.AdManager.v202311.CustomField[] customFields)
 
System.Threading.Tasks.Task
< Google.Api.Ads.AdManager.v202311.CustomField[]> 
createCustomFieldsAsync (Google.Api.Ads.AdManager.v202311.CustomField[] customFields)
 
Google.Api.Ads.AdManager.v202311.CustomFieldOption[] updateCustomFieldOptions (Google.Api.Ads.AdManager.v202311.CustomFieldOption[] customFieldOptions)
 
System.Threading.Tasks.Task
< Google.Api.Ads.AdManager.v202311.CustomFieldOption[]> 
updateCustomFieldOptionsAsync (Google.Api.Ads.AdManager.v202311.CustomFieldOption[] customFieldOptions)
 
Google.Api.Ads.AdManager.v202311.CustomField[] updateCustomFields (Google.Api.Ads.AdManager.v202311.CustomField[] customFields)
 
System.Threading.Tasks.Task
< Google.Api.Ads.AdManager.v202311.CustomField[]> 
updateCustomFieldsAsync (Google.Api.Ads.AdManager.v202311.CustomField[] customFields)
 
- Public Member Functions inherited from Google.Api.Ads.AdManager.v202311.CustomFieldServiceInterface
Wrappers.CustomFieldService.createCustomFieldOptionsResponse createCustomFieldOptions (Wrappers.CustomFieldService.createCustomFieldOptionsRequest request)
 
System.Threading.Tasks.Task
< Wrappers.CustomFieldService.createCustomFieldOptionsResponse
createCustomFieldOptionsAsync (Wrappers.CustomFieldService.createCustomFieldOptionsRequest request)
 
Wrappers.CustomFieldService.createCustomFieldsResponse createCustomFields (Wrappers.CustomFieldService.createCustomFieldsRequest request)
 
System.Threading.Tasks.Task
< Wrappers.CustomFieldService.createCustomFieldsResponse
createCustomFieldsAsync (Wrappers.CustomFieldService.createCustomFieldsRequest request)
 
Google.Api.Ads.AdManager.v202311.CustomFieldOption getCustomFieldOption (long customFieldOptionId)
 
System.Threading.Tasks.Task
< Google.Api.Ads.AdManager.v202311.CustomFieldOption
getCustomFieldOptionAsync (long customFieldOptionId)
 
Google.Api.Ads.AdManager.v202311.CustomFieldPage getCustomFieldsByStatement (Google.Api.Ads.AdManager.v202311.Statement filterStatement)
 
System.Threading.Tasks.Task
< Google.Api.Ads.AdManager.v202311.CustomFieldPage
getCustomFieldsByStatementAsync (Google.Api.Ads.AdManager.v202311.Statement filterStatement)
 
Google.Api.Ads.AdManager.v202311.UpdateResult performCustomFieldAction (Google.Api.Ads.AdManager.v202311.CustomFieldAction customFieldAction, Google.Api.Ads.AdManager.v202311.Statement filterStatement)
 
System.Threading.Tasks.Task
< Google.Api.Ads.AdManager.v202311.UpdateResult
performCustomFieldActionAsync (Google.Api.Ads.AdManager.v202311.CustomFieldAction customFieldAction, Google.Api.Ads.AdManager.v202311.Statement filterStatement)
 
Wrappers.CustomFieldService.updateCustomFieldOptionsResponse updateCustomFieldOptions (Wrappers.CustomFieldService.updateCustomFieldOptionsRequest request)
 
System.Threading.Tasks.Task
< Wrappers.CustomFieldService.updateCustomFieldOptionsResponse
updateCustomFieldOptionsAsync (Wrappers.CustomFieldService.updateCustomFieldOptionsRequest request)
 
Wrappers.CustomFieldService.updateCustomFieldsResponse updateCustomFields (Wrappers.CustomFieldService.updateCustomFieldsRequest request)
 
System.Threading.Tasks.Task
< Wrappers.CustomFieldService.updateCustomFieldsResponse
updateCustomFieldsAsync (Wrappers.CustomFieldService.updateCustomFieldsRequest request)
 

Detailed Description

Provides methods for the creation and management of CustomField objects.

Member Function Documentation

Google.Api.Ads.AdManager.v202311.CustomFieldOption [] Google.Api.Ads.AdManager.v202311.ICustomFieldService.createCustomFieldOptions ( Google.Api.Ads.AdManager.v202311.CustomFieldOption[]  customFieldOptions)
System.Threading.Tasks.Task<Google.Api.Ads.AdManager.v202311.CustomFieldOption[]> Google.Api.Ads.AdManager.v202311.ICustomFieldService.createCustomFieldOptionsAsync ( Google.Api.Ads.AdManager.v202311.CustomFieldOption[]  customFieldOptions)
Google.Api.Ads.AdManager.v202311.CustomField [] Google.Api.Ads.AdManager.v202311.ICustomFieldService.createCustomFields ( Google.Api.Ads.AdManager.v202311.CustomField[]  customFields)
System.Threading.Tasks.Task<Google.Api.Ads.AdManager.v202311.CustomField[]> Google.Api.Ads.AdManager.v202311.ICustomFieldService.createCustomFieldsAsync ( Google.Api.Ads.AdManager.v202311.CustomField[]  customFields)
Google.Api.Ads.AdManager.v202311.CustomFieldOption [] Google.Api.Ads.AdManager.v202311.ICustomFieldService.updateCustomFieldOptions ( Google.Api.Ads.AdManager.v202311.CustomFieldOption[]  customFieldOptions)
System.Threading.Tasks.Task<Google.Api.Ads.AdManager.v202311.CustomFieldOption[]> Google.Api.Ads.AdManager.v202311.ICustomFieldService.updateCustomFieldOptionsAsync ( Google.Api.Ads.AdManager.v202311.CustomFieldOption[]  customFieldOptions)
Google.Api.Ads.AdManager.v202311.CustomField [] Google.Api.Ads.AdManager.v202311.ICustomFieldService.updateCustomFields ( Google.Api.Ads.AdManager.v202311.CustomField[]  customFields)
System.Threading.Tasks.Task<Google.Api.Ads.AdManager.v202311.CustomField[]> Google.Api.Ads.AdManager.v202311.ICustomFieldService.updateCustomFieldsAsync ( Google.Api.Ads.AdManager.v202311.CustomField[]  customFields)

The documentation for this interface was generated from the following file: